Quality Assessment

As of 11 July 2026, Repco Home Finance’s quality grade is assessed as average. The company has demonstrated modest growth over the long term, with net sales increasing at an annual rate of 5.46% and operating profit growing at 5.53%. These figures suggest steady but unspectacular expansion, reflecting a stable business model within the housing finance sector. The return on equity (ROE) stands at 11.8%, which is respectable but not exceptional, indicating that the company is generating reasonable returns on shareholder capital without significant volatility.

Valuation Perspective

The valuation grade for Repco Home Finance is classified as very attractive. The stock currently trades at a price-to-book (P/B) ratio of 0.6, which is notably below the average historical valuations of its peers. This low valuation implies that the market is pricing the stock conservatively, potentially offering value to investors seeking exposure to the housing finance sector at a reasonable cost. Despite a one-year stock return of -4.44%, the company’s profits have increased by 3% over the same period, resulting in a price/earnings to growth (PEG) ratio of 1.8. This suggests that the stock’s price is not fully reflecting its earnings growth potential, making it an attractive option for value-oriented investors.

Financial Trend Analysis

The financial trend for Repco Home Finance is currently flat, indicating a period of stability without significant improvement or deterioration in key financial metrics. The company reported flat results in its March 2026 quarter, with no key negative triggers identified. This steady performance provides a degree of predictability for investors, although it also highlights the absence of strong catalysts for rapid growth in the near term. Institutional holdings are relatively high at 37.65%, and these investors have increased their stake by 1.22% over the previous quarter, signalling confidence from knowledgeable market participants.

Technical Outlook

From a technical standpoint, the stock exhibits a bullish grade. Recent price movements show positive momentum, with a one-month gain of 9.45% and a three-month increase of 6.81%. However, the stock has experienced some volatility, including a one-week decline of 5.58% and a six-month dip of 2.30%. The day change as of 11 July 2026 was a slight decrease of 0.41%. These mixed signals suggest that while the stock has upward momentum, investors should remain cautious and monitor technical indicators closely for confirmation of sustained trends.

Sector Context

Within the housing finance sector, Repco Home Finance operates as a small-cap player with a niche focus. The sector itself has faced challenges related to interest rate fluctuations and regulatory changes, which have influenced growth rates and investor sentiment. Compared to larger peers, Repco’s valuation appears more attractive, but its growth prospects remain modest. This context reinforces the rationale behind the 'Hold' rating, suggesting that investors should weigh sector dynamics alongside company-specific fundamentals.
